The successful candidate will be responsible for :
  • Handling all microbiological functions on new and existing applications for the local and international market.
  • Researching into mode of action, production, and formulation of microbial phosphate solubilizing inoculants.
  • Isolating and screening of various microorganisms for their potential to solubilize phosphates.
  • Handling growth medium optimization for selected phosphate solubilizing isolates.
  • Improving shelf life of phosphate solubilizing inoculants.
  • Screening formulated inoculants to determine reduction in viability over time.
  • Producing inoculants through liquid fermentation (laboratory scale).
  • Assisting in upscaling fermentation technologies to commercial volumes.
  • Conducting ongoing improvements of fermentation processes, growth medium and product formulation.
  • Conducting quality control of incoming and on-site produced phosphate solubilizing inoculants according to approved procedures per product specification.
  • Testing efficacy of inoculants through pot trials and assisting with trial protocol setup for field trials as well as testing compatibility of produced inoculants with other agriculture products.
  • Determining survival rate of inoculants on seed and improving on survival.
  • Maintaining GLP, GMP and GDP in the microbiology laboratory and production facility.
  • Interpreting results and generate accurate, analytical and microbiological reports according to specified methods and procedures.
  • Keeping up to date with scientific and research developments into phosphate solubilizing inoculants.
  • Preparing and updating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s).
  • Maintaining and preserving all cultures according to standard operating procedures.
